What is the TCF?
The TCF is a standardized test that assesses efficiency in French across four main categories: listening, reading, composing, and speaking. It is officially recognized by the French Ministry of Education and is utilized by universities, companies, and immigration services to evaluate language abilities. The examination is divided into 2 parts: the obligatory sections (listening, reading, and language structures) and the optional sections (writing and speaking).

What to Expect on Exam Day
On the day of the exam, it is crucial to show up prepared. Here are the actions to follow:

Bring Necessary Documents: Valid recognition (passport or nationwide ID) and any verification of registration.

Get here Early: Aim to reach least 30 minutes before the set up start time to allow for check-in and any unpredicted hold-ups.

Comprehend the Format: Familiarize yourself with the examination treatment; knowing the format can decrease stress and anxiety and improve performance.

Stay Focused: During the exam, remain calm and focus on the guidelines given by the proctors.
